Sara Hathaway, Lewis-Clark State Track & Field
Clark Fork alumni Sara Hathaway beat eight other runners to take first in the 400-meter hurdles (1:05.33) at the Linfield Open held Saturday at the Track at Maxwell Field.
Lewis-Clark State will be back in action at the Cascade Collegiate Conference Championships May 10-11 set to be held at Oregon Tech University. Hathaway is seeded fourth in the 400-meter hurdles and 12th in the 100-meter hurdles heading into the championship.
TJ Davis, Eastern Oregon University Track & Field
Sandpoint’s TJ Davis was first out of 13 in the 400-meter hurdles (54.33) and first out of 11 in the 110-meter hurdles (14.99) at the Lindfield Open on Saturday.
Eastern Oregon will also compete at the Cascade Collegiate Conference Championships this weekend. Davis is seeded first in the 110-meter hurdles and fifth in the 400-meter hurdles.
Other athletes competing in conference championships:
— Rusty Lee (Eastern Washington) is seeded 12th in the 400-meter hurdles heading into the Big Sky Conference Championships this weekend.
— Teagun Holycross (Montana University) is seeded 17th in the 100-meter dash, 20th in 200-meter dash, and is a part of the Grizzlies' 4x100 relay team which is seeded fifth heading into the Big Sky Conference Championships.
— Connor Alexander (Lewis-Clark State) is seeded 12th in the 10,000-meter run heading into the Cascade Collegiate Conference Championships.
— Abigail Gorton (Lewis-Clark State) will compete in the 10,000-meter run at the Cascade Collegiate Conference Championships, which is unseeded.
